Point Property Functions. But the main problem is to create an algorithm to get the desired number of data with as less increment step as possible. So, unfortunate I cant use any additional filter here. Thank you for the help. Good stuff and greatly appreciated. The OpenGIS specification defines the following functions to test the relationship between two geometry values g1 and g2using precise object shapes. Distance is deprecated and will be removed in a future MySQL release.

### Calculating distance using MySQL Tighten

. SRID is basically the method of conversion from spatial coordinates. As of MysqlInnoDB tables now also support SPATIAL indices. . is to write a custom UDF function that returns the haversine distance from two points. Spatial Function Reference of each one.

Table Spatial Functions ST_Buffer(), Return geometry of points within given distance from geometry.

Not a MySql specific answer, but it'll improve the performance of your sql statement.

### mysql Fastest Way to Find Distance Between Two Lat/Long Points Stack Overflow

This function returns 1 or 0 to indicate whether g1 spatially crosses g2. I need to select records which present around 30 miles circle from current location, I used geohash and also long and lat. Find a ZIP code U. And finally, let me know in the comments how you use MySQL for geo-enabled applications.

## MySQL MySQL Reference Manual Spatial Function Reference

The Haversine formula determines the great-circle distance between two points MySQL 8 supports multiple spatial types but we will concentrate on the Point type as Schema::create('locations', function (Blueprint $table) {.

Note: It is even faster for large tables if you cut the distance calculation out of the query and do the calculation for the distance in your program code!

A restaurant delivery service might need to be able to see if you are within their maximum delivery distance. Two geometries spatially overlap if they intersect and their intersection results in a geometry of the same dimension but not equal to either of the given geometries.

## MySQL MySQL Reference Manual Spatial Relation Functions That Use Object Shapes

Alexander has also helped customers design Big Data stores with Apache Hadoop and related technologies. Although the spatial optimization part didn't work correctly in my case.

Learn more about Teams.

Control transformer design |
Quassnoi: A couple corrections: You'll probably want to switch the order of the coordinates to lat, long. This actually is not a box, but a spherical rectangle: latitude and longitude bound segment of the sphere.
Can you suggest me any better idea? What you're effectively doing is calculating the distance to every point in the table, to see if it's within 10 units of a given point. Video: Mysql geo distance function Google map api in php/mysql part 3: get latitude longitude using geocode In this case, it is still more feasible to calculate distances manually using the harvesine formula. Although the spatial optimization part didn't work correct in my case. Hi Alexander, Thanks for your help and quick reply. |

## 0 thoughts on “Mysql geo distance function”